A suspense application is processed when an applicant moves into Colorado from out-of-state and cannot surrender the title for various reasons, for example the title is being held by a lienholder. No Colorado Certificate of Title is printed. The out-of-state title is the negotiable document.
Applicant shall surrender the current out-of-state registration. The application must be made in the name(s) exactly as shown on the out-of-state registration. If there is any indication that there is a lien, it must be added into DRIVES.
All motor vehicles and trailers owned or operated by a Colorado resident must be registered.
Motor Vehicle Registration must be completed within 90 days after becoming a resident of Colorado. Applicants must complete a DR 2504 Colorado Residency Establishment form when registering their vehicle with a suspense application and provide an acceptable proof document for verification.
A named owner’s Secure and Verifiable Identification information is required to be presented for all new registration transactions (see SVID Section for acceptable identification).
All applications for vehicle registrations must be made at the County Motor Vehicle Office in the county of residence. Criteria used to establish residency in the county is:

Primary place of residence; used when registering a personal vehicle; utilizes the same laws and regulations that apply to voter registration.
Business address; used when registering a business vehicle that is in the business name and where the vehicle is primarily operated and maintained.
When the place of residence or business address does not apply, the address where the vehicle is primarily domiciled and maintained may be used.

A DR 2698 Verification of Vehicle Identification Number is required with the application for a suspense title. It is not required if previous title is listed as MSO/MCO.
Note: Secure and Verifiable ID will be required.
Note: Some states issue registration only for older vehicles (see Applying for Title).
An original or copy of out-of-state registration. If the registration is not available, the renewal notice may be accepted.
A COPY of the out-of-state title. This is acceptable if registration or original title is not available. The words “Copy” must be written or stamped on the document being submitted.
Computer printout showing current vehicle registration and ownership. Printout must show it was issued by the appropriate State Motor Vehicle Department.

Registration of the vehicle is in more than one state. The state in which the vehicle is titled is not known.
Dual registration is allowed only if there is a title from another state. If that state gives a registration only, we cannot dual register the vehicle.
Registration is expired more than six months from the acceptance date of application.
Out of country titles and registrations.
Suspense records do not issue a title or a title number, but DRIVES still generates an ownership application for the customer to sign.
From the New Vehicle activity, in the Identification section of the New Vehicle activity, select Title in Suspense from the Special Ownership
Type dropdown menu.
Select a jurisdiction from the Title Jurisdiction dropdown.
Enter Yes in the Register Vehicle field.
Continue through the activity as usual. (Reference New Registration for help with other sections.)
After submitting the activity, notice that the customer’s ownership account has a Title in Suspense indicator banner across the top.
Continue by accepting payment to complete the registration.
To issue a title from an existing suspense record, the original out-of-state title must be surrendered to the county motor vehicle office.
Title number is generated.
Owner’s name(s) remain the same as the suspense record.
Name(s) can be added or deleted.
The vehicle description remains the same as the suspense record.
Any discrepancy in the vehicle description would require a DR 2698 Verification of Vehicle Identification Number, and a new application for title.
